Aprašymas

The autobiography Nancy Mitford intended to write herself.' Daily Mail 'A hotline to Nancy Mitford.' Deborah Moggach 'Weep with laughter.' India Knight, London Review of Books Nancy Mitford was the eldest and most famous of the Mitford sisters. A relentless tease, she wrote brilliantly satirical novels about her family and those around her. But what was her waspish sense of humour like for her friends? This intimate biography draws a witty, real-life portrait of Nancy, based on the letters she intended to use for her autobiography. The result is a sparkling and irresistible portrait filled with her unique voice and endless addiction to gossip and shrieking!
